Crime overview

Chancton Close area has the 13th highest crime rate of 27 local areas in Marine , and the 128th lowest crime rate of 346 local areas in Worthing .

At least one of the neighbouring streets has high or very high crime levels. However, overall crime around this postcode is more mixed, with some nearby areas experiencing lower crime.

The overall crime rate in the area around Chancton Close (BN11 5JS) in the last 12 months was 37.6 per 1,000 residents and was 41.1% lower than the Marine average (63.9 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 4 offences recorded. The least common crime was Anti-social behaviour with 1 case , unchanged from 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Other theft ( 100.0% YoY). Other major crime categories were broadly unchanged compared to 2025.

Violent crimes totalled 5 (≈ 15.7 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were rising ( 25.0%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-74.2% comparing early vs recent averages) .
